TabGroupActivity一次调用两个Activity,尽管我只为一个调用了setCurrentTab

时间:2013-05-09 06:22:12

标签: android android-tabhost android-tabactivity

在我的Android应用程序中,我正在使用TabbedGroupActivity,它正在维护5个选项卡活动,当应用程序在后台运行30分钟左右时。选项卡选择自动更改为默认选项卡。但活动视图没有改变。对于ex:我的默认选项卡-1和我选择了tab-4,我按下主页按钮将应用程序保留在后台,如果我在一段时间后再次打开它,选中的选项卡是Tab-1,但显示的活动是tab -4活动。请提出解决方案。

1 个答案:

答案 0 :(得分:0)

在主活动中保留一个局部变量,保持所有选项卡活动的位置,并在该局部变量的帮助下设置选定的选项卡。 当活动在后台运行并再次打开时,请检查该局部变量并基于它而不是默认选项卡设置所选选项卡。 希望有所帮助。